The Guyana Police Force has noted the success of greater mobile and foot patrols in Georgetown and outlying areas and said crime was quite low over the festive season. The force has thanked the general public for their patience, support and co-operation over the Christmas period.

Shoppers, commuters and businesses are further credited by police who said that people had taken their advice and in so doing helped to reduce opportunities for criminal activity.
